How do you start a s-corporation from scratch?
Brandon,
Forming an entity that would be taxed as S-Corporation from scratch would require you to register it either as Corporation or an LLC with the state where the business would be located/conducted. Once the company is registered with the state, you would obtain the EIN, and then elect the entity to be taxed as an S-Corp with the IRS. In certain states the S-Corp election is required to be filed with the state as well.
Keep in mind, either an LLC or a Corporation may elect to be taxed as an S-Corp, and this election does carry certain limitations. You can read more about the formation and structure of the S-Corporation here.
